Reference specification
| Item | Value |
|---|---|
| Model | Starre Pro |
| Brand | Freemax |
| Category | Vape Devices |
| Battery | 500 mAh |
| Output range | 12-40 W |
| Capacity | 2.0 ml |
| Charging | USB-C 1A |
| Coil options | 1.0 / 1.2 ohm |
| Carton quantity | 200 units |

Frequently asked questions
How many images should a Starre Pro listing have?
Five to seven: a front view, a scale view, a detail close up, the packaging, and the contents laid out.
